Modifica in blocco della configurazione tramite CLI in più profili utente/preferenze

Grazie mille @simon: quel codice mi è stato di grande aiuto.

Non ho assolutamente alcuna esperienza con Ruby, ma ho esperienza con altri linguaggi, quindi non mi è voluto molto tempo per scrivere il seguente codice:

all_users = User.find_each()

all_users.each do |user|
    if user.id > 70 and user.active == true and user.admin == false and user.trust_level == 1 and user.suspended_at == nil and user.moderator == false
        puts "MODIFY: #{user.id}: #{user.trust_level}: \"#{user.username}\""
        user.update(locale: :fr)
    else
        # salta questo utente
        puts "------: #{user.id}: #{user.trust_level}: \"#{user.username}\""
    end
end

Non so nulla di Ruby, quindi probabilmente esiste un modo più intelligente per farlo. Ma questo funziona per me :wink: . Grazie.